Walter Lee Ward, Sr., 86, of Asheboro, died Tuesday, October 11, 2016 at Sandy Ridge Memory Care in Candor. Funeral services will be conducted at 2:00 p.m. Friday, October 14, 2016 at Brower's Chapel United Methodist Church with Dr. Carl Dunker officiating. Burial will follow at Brower's Chapel Road Cemetery with military honors provided by the Randolph Honor Guard. Mr. Ward was born September 11, 1930 in High Point, the son of the late A. Clarence and Louise Evans Ward. He graduated in 1949 from Asheboro High School and in 1958 from High Point College. He was better known to his classmates as "Shot" Ward. Mr. Ward served in the US Air Force as a Staff Sergeant during the Korean Conflict and was awarded the Soldiers Medal. He was the dealer of Vestal Motor Company and the President of Mid-State Toyota, which is the third oldest Toyota dealership in North Carolina. Mr. Ward was a lifetime participant in golfing and scuba diving. He and his wife enjoyed traveling the world with friends, frequently combining his interest in golf and scuba diving with their international travel. Mr. Ward was a member of Brower's Chapel United Methodist Church.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his son, Walter Lee Ward, Jr. Mr. Ward is survived by his wife of 65 years, Earlene Vestal Ward; daughters, Wendy Ward Heafner and husband, Bill, Leesa Ward Rush and husband, Chuck; son, Evans Vestal Ward; sister, Jane Ward Davis of Snow Camp; six grandchildren, Lee Miller, Westly Miller, Lane Miller, Brad Rush, Brynn Rush and Ryne Rush; two great-grandchildren; and one great-great- grandson.
